What is CNG: Introduction about CNG?

Natural gas comprises mostly of methane (CH). In addition to this, it generally contains ethane, propane and butane, long-chain hydrocarbons, water, hydrogen sulphide (H S) as well as motionless gases such as carbon dioxide (CO) and nitrogen (N). The composition, though, depends to a huge amount on the deposit. Natural gas is compressed to 00 bars and hold as CNG (Compressed Natural Gas) in stress container on the vehicle. The gas is generally depressurized to 7 bars by a high-pressure regulator and supplied to the engine stimulation system through a particular mixing device and mechanism. In contrast with gasoline, natural gas has critical volumetric energy substance. For that reason, natural gas can only virtually and practically be applied in convey after being processed to a fuel with advanced volumetric power substance.
